There are some pieces that don’t require lengthy explanations or commentary because their beauty speaks for themselves and this gorgeous mural by Anna Higgie painted for Upfest 2024 is one of those.
Anna Higgie is an illustrator, originally from Australia, but now based in Bristol and who works out of a studio in Stokes Croft. I have posted a couple of her pieces on Natural Adventures before, but I think her street work is occasional and that she focuses on her illustrations. This bright and striking floral piece is so good, and if I am honest, deserves a rather nicer wall than this one, but perhaps the beauty of the piece is enhanced by the slightly grubby surroundings. This piece could hang happily in a gallery or home (with a wall big enough)… for example my home! As ever at Upfest it is always gratifying to see a good mix of local, national and international artists represented.
